Common Issues Affecting Ductless Mini-Splits
Even the most reliable ductless systems can encounter problems. Recognizing these signs early can prevent more significant and costly repairs down the road. If you notice any of the following issues with your Westlake Village home's mini-split, it's time for a professional evaluation.
- Insufficient Cooling or Heating: If a unit is running but not changing the room's temperature effectively, it could indicate low refrigerant levels, a malfunctioning compressor, or an issue with the indoor air handler.
- Water Leaking from the Indoor Unit: A dripping indoor unit is typically caused by a clogged condensate drain line. Algae and debris can build up, causing a blockage that forces water to back up and overflow into your home.
- Ice or Frost on the Coils: Ice formation on either the indoor or outdoor coil is a clear sign of a problem. It often points to restricted airflow from a dirty filter or a refrigerant leak, both of which require immediate attention to prevent compressor damage.
- Unusual Noises: While mini-splits are known for being quiet, sounds like gurgling, clicking, hissing, or grinding are abnormal. These noises can signal anything from a refrigerant issue to a failing motor or fan blade obstruction.
- Foul Odors: A musty or moldy smell coming from your unit suggests microbial growth on the indoor coil or within the drain pan. This not only creates an unpleasant environment but can also negatively impact your Indoor Air Quality.
- System Fails to Power On: If the unit is completely unresponsive, the cause could be as simple as dead remote control batteries or a tripped circuit breaker. However, it could also indicate a more serious electrical failure or a communication error between the indoor and outdoor units.

Preventative Maintenance and Tune-Ups
Regular maintenance is the single most effective way to ensure your mini-split runs efficiently and reliably. A professional AC Tune Up for a ductless system involves more than a simple filter cleaning. Our technicians will:
- Thoroughly clean the indoor unit's coils, blower wheel, and drain pan to prevent mold growth.
- Inspect and clear the condensate drain line.
- Clean the outdoor unit's coil to ensure proper heat exchange.
- Check refrigerant levels and inspect for leaks.
- Test all electrical components for safety and proper function.
- Verify thermostat and remote control operation.
This proactive service not only prevents unexpected breakdowns but also maximizes energy efficiency, keeping your utility bills low. Since mini-splits also function as highly efficient heaters, this care is essential for year-round performance, much like a dedicated Heat Pump Tune up.

The Importance of Professional Service
While cleaning the filter is a straightforward DIY task, most other mini-split services should be left to a trained professional. These systems contain high-voltage electrical components and pressurized refrigerant, posing significant safety risks. Furthermore, improper service can lead to reduced efficiency, further damage, or even void your manufacturer's warranty. Professional technicians have the specialized equipment, such as vacuum pumps and refrigerant gauges, and the expertise to handle these complex systems safely and effectively.
